New Car Launches In July 2025: Kia Carens Clavis EV, MG M9 And More

- Kia Carens Clavis EV is set to launch on July 15
- JSW MG Motor will launch 2 cars this month
- BMW will give the 2GC a mid-life update
We're officially in the second half of the year 2025. Like every year carmakers have lined up a slew of launches in July this time as well which only means the consumers will have a lot more to choose from across many segments. Here are the 4 cars that will be launched in July and the list includes everything from MPVs to Sedans to Sportscars.
Kia Carens Clavis EV
Barely a couple of months after launching the Carens MPV in a new avatar, Korean carmaker is set to launch an electric version of the Clavis this month. After the EV6 and EV9 this will be the third electric offering from Kia in India and will also be the most affordable of the lot. In fact it will be the first mass market 7-seater EV in India and will be launched in July 15.

The Carens Clavis EV will get subtle design changes when compared to its Petrol and Diesel siblings. According to a new teaser, the MPV has a charging port on the face along with active air flaps on the central air dam at the base of the bumper. It also gets different looking alloy wheels. The cabin is largely expected to remain similar with twin 12.5 inch displays, ventilated front seats, air purifier and a dashcam. The Clavis EV could share powertrain options with the Hyundai Creta EV which has 2 battery pack options and a claimed range of up to 473 kms.
MG M9
Another electric MPV that will hit the Indian roads this month but at the luxury end of the segment is the MG M9. We got our first brush with this over 5 meter long MPV at the Bharat Mobility Global Expo earlier this year and now JSW MG Motor India is set to launch it in the Indian market. The M9 will be retailed through the recently opened premium MG Select outlets.

The MG M9 is essentially a rebadged version of the Maxus MIFA 9 MPV that is on sale in global markets. It sports a boxy silhouette, flat roofline, and a tall glasshouse and gets thin DRLs, connected tail lamps and electric sliding rear doors. The cabin gets a freestanding 12.3-inch touchscreen infotainment system and a 7.0-inch digital cluster while the second row has captain seats with massage functions. A 90 kWh battery promises a claimed range of up to 430 kms.
MG Cyberster
MG is likely to launch not one but two cars in the month of July. Apart from the M9 luxury MPV, the brand will also bring its electric roadster, the Cyberster to our shores this month. Bookings for the car have already begun and like the M9 even this one will be retailed through the MG Select outlets.
The Cyberster has 3 screens in the cabin - a 10.25-inch digital instrument cluster, a 7-inch infotainment display, and a 7-inch screen to the driver's left. Electric scissor doors and a folding soft-top roof are some of the big highlights on the car. It will be offered in a dual-motor version with a maximum power of 503 bhp and peak torque of 725 Nm. Ir does 0-100 kmph in 3.2 seconds while a 77 kWh battery pack promises a range of up to 580 km on a single charge.
BMW 2 Series Gran Coupe
German luxury carmaker BMW is set to launch a mid-life facelift of its most affordable sedan, the 2 series in the market this month. Like earlier the car comes in a Gran Coupe version but with a long list of changes both inside and outside. This includes a fresh design, new in-cabin features and added tech.
The headlamps and tail lamps are both redesigned, while the new kidney grille takes inspiration from the new M2 Coupe. The updated model will also get new alloy wheels and could also come with new colour options. Inside the 2GC now gets the BMW curved display along with brand's latest iDrive 8.5 system. Powertrain options are likely to remain the same as earlier. Prices could start at around 45 lakh, ex-showroom.
